'''Season 1, Episode 18:'''
!Miracle Man

Ten years ago, Calvin Hartley's adoptive son Samuel raised a man, Leonard Vance, from the dead after a car crash. Now, the three of them run a faith-healing tent ministry. When one of the people Samuel heals goes on to die soon after, Mulder and Scully are called in to investigate. They find Samuel to be a mess of guilt, feeling that his power has been corrupted as punishment for wavering from the straight and narrow, while convincing Mulder that he's the real deal by telling him about his lost sister Samantha. Meanwhile, they encounter hostility from the townspeople who follow the Hartleys -- and a seemingly sympathetic voice in Sheriff Daniels, who believes that the Hartleys are frauds.

!!Tropes:
* BackFromTheDead: Leonard is resurrected by Samuel in the prologue and it's implied that Samuel did the same to himself at the end.
* CorruptChurch: Subverted. The Hartleys' entire setup initially looks like a stereotypical phony faith-healing scheme, complete with blatant encouragement of monetary donations. As it turns out, not only is Samuel's ability real, his foster father is a truly faithful man who genuinely cares for him. It's Sheriff Daniels who's portrayed in a poor light for his commitment to the idea that Samuel is a fraud.
* DirtyCop: Sheriff Daniels. He arranges for Samuel to be beaten to death in his cell.
* DoingInTheWizard: While Samuel's powers are real, the cause of the deaths is completely mundane -- Leonard was poisoning people with cyanide. He also orchestrated the plague of locusts in the courtroom, and it's implied that his vision of Samuel's ghost was a hallucination caused by his guilt.
* DrivenToSuicide: Leonard, due to a mixture of his guilt over the murders and what may or may not be Samuel's ghost calling him out for them.

* FlatEarthAtheist: Sheriff Daniels is absolutely convinced that the Hartleys are frauds, to the point of refusing to let his wheelchair-bound wife visit them. When Samuel winds up in jail, he happily throws two thugs into his cell to beat him to death.
* TheFundamentalist: Samuel is a tragic example. He guilt over perceived sin makes him an easy mark for Leonard.
* {{Gaslighting}}: Leonard was doing this to Samuel, killing the people he healed and unleashing a horde of locusts in the courtroom to get him to think that God was punishing him for sin.
* HealingHands: Samuel can heal people by touch alone, or at least he used to.
* HollywoodAtheist: Sheriff Daniels, again. He makes his views on religion -- which drive his hatred of the Hartleys -- clear pretty early on.
-->'''Daniels''': Ninety-nine percent of the people in this world are fools... and the rest of us are in great danger of contagion.
* RuleOfSymbolism: Samuel can heal people and even bring them BackFromTheDead, is killed by corrupt authorities, and may have come BackFromTheDead soon after. [[UsefulNotes/{{Jesus}} Remind you of anyone?]]
* TheSwarm: A plague of locusts attacks the courtroom where Samuel is standing trial. It was actually caused by Leonard.
* UnwantedRevival: Leonard resents how, even though he was revived, he was left disfigured by burn scars. This was his motivation for turning against the Hartleys and trying to discredit their ministry.
